Identificación de helicobacter pylori a partir de lesión aterosclerótica coronaria humana

 
 
 
 
 
 

Abstract


Introduction: The main pathogenic mechanism underlying the genesis and development of diseases of the circulatory system is atherosclerosis. It is a complex and progressive pathological process of the arterial wall that affects especially the coronary, cerebral and peripheral arteries. Currently, there is talk about The infectious hypothesis of atherosclerosis . Helicobacter pylori infection has been one of the most researched worldwide. Objective: To identify H. pylori from atherosclerotic lesions of patients who attend the cardiovascular and angiology services of the city of Barranquilla. Methods: A descriptive cross-sectional study was carried out. In a sample of 102 participants. The atheromas were taken by expert personnel in endarterectomy and dissection of blood vessels. The specimens were embedded in 4% formaldehyde solution. DNA extraction was performed from atheromas. The molecular diagnosis of H. pylori was performed by ANIDADA PCR, evidencing a 120 bp fragment after electrophoresis in a 3.5% agarose gel in 0.5X TBE. Results: 102 samples of atheromas were obtained. One sample was positive for H. pylori (Sample # 14, 1/102). The atherosclerotic tissue was obtained from the right coronary artery. Conclusion: The infectious hypothesis of atherosclerosis has been one of the main research topics worldwide in recent decades. H. pylori infection is a risk factor, however, several studies are necessary to be able to conclude more accurately.
